Thanks for your comments.

Regarding the Mackinac Bridge, I have been very hesitant to fly close to it as I thought there might be some regulation against drones. I never found any on the web nor did I see any "no drone" signs. So I decided to try it. I flew from both sides. On the Mackinaw City side, I operated from the parking area adjacent to the fort, making sure there was no one close by. The clouds and sun angle being what they were did not produce the best video. Also, the wind was pretty strong that day, but I managed.

So then I went to the Bridge View Park on the St. Ignace side. I operated from the grass on the north west side of the information building and away from any tourists. That was the best location as I first flew first to the west over the water then to the south to get my shot. The clouds and sun angle produced some great results which were included in my video.

Regarding flying under the Cut River Bridge, I was prepared to lose GPS, but it did not happen. I did it twice with no problem at all.
